<mat-label>当我尝试在 simple 中使用元素时,我收到来自 Angular Material 的以下错误<mat-form-field>:
这是有问题的代码:
<mat-form-field color="accent">
<mat-label>Year</mat-label>
<mat-select [value]="stateService.currentYear.toString()"
(valueChange)="onYearChange($event)">
<mat-option *ngFor="let year of years"
[value]="year">
{{year}}
</mat-option>
</mat-select>
</mat-form-field>
Run Code Online (Sandbox Code Playgroud)
这是渲染的组件:
该组件功能齐全,并且在选择和取消选择小部件时标签会正确增大和缩小。问题是我的开发者控制台中出现了这个错误,我想放弃它(看起来不太专业)。
我尝试分配一些 id,使用不同的语义,但到目前为止没有结果。
关于如何清除此错误有什么想法吗?
编辑(2023年12月31日):我的chrome浏览器控制台也在官方选择文档中记录了此错误: https: //material.angular.io/components/select/overview